Summary: Container ships, alongside tankers, are reportedly reversing course at the Strait of Hormuz amid escalating security uncertainty and Iranian warnings that the passage may not remain open if US blockade actions continue. This creates an active risk of immediate routing disruption and shipment delays for Europe-bound container cargo moving via Gulf feeder connections and wider Asia-Europe networks.
Risk Trigger: Route Disruption.
Strategic Detail: Even without a formal closure, vessel u-turns indicate carriers may begin ad hoc transit suspensions before official restrictions are announced, reducing schedule reliability and creating sudden backlog risk at Gulf transshipment nodes.
